I am using the classification learner app. My data is clusters of x,y,z points. My goal is to train the model to say whether the shape that these points make is what I defined as shape '0' or '1'. How do I load multiple, but separate datasets? That is, in each experiment I generate points that make up shape '0' or '1'. Now I want to take several experiments, and load to the classification learner. Obviously I need the learner to know that each experiment is by itself, so it can collect the shapes from each experiment.

Combine the datasets together, either as a table or as a matrix, and load it into classification learner. More details on using classification learner app are available here.

In that case, you can train the model seperately for each dataset. Alternately, if each dataset is actually an entry, then reshape the dataset to be single row, and then combine the datasets. That way, the app will be able to recognise them all as separate entries.
